De Rossi ramps up Roma’s training schedule, 14 double sessions in just 22 days

Daniele De Rossi has made it a point to improve Roma’s physical conditioning ahead of the start of the new season.

The Roma boss has been very strict in his training methods in Roma’s preseason so far.

Together with his staff, De Rossi drew up a grueling training schedule based on the methods of Antonio Conte during De Rossi’s days with the national team in 2016.

This explains the 14 double sessions carried out in Trigoria in just 22 days of preparation, led coincidentally by the former Italian professional Giovanni Brignardello.

However, this week a lowering of the fatigue level is expected, to avoid the risk of overload and muscle soreness, reports Corriere dello Sport.
